One of the child actors who dominated the Yoruba movie industry in the 2000s, Opemipo Bamgbopa, is making headlines as she set a new record at the Lagos State University (LASU), where she is currently studying Transport Management.

Opemipo has been sworn in as the 32nd and first female speaker of the LASU Students' Union Students Parliamentary Council.

The once-upon-a-time child actor, who featured in movies like One Love, Bororo, and Maradona, penned sincere appreciation to her mother and family members.

She stressed that she was able to break the record not because of her celebrity status or popularity but because of her passion to make the school a better learning citadel.
